区块链用什么语言

胜妍 区块链动态 529 0

区块链是一种去中心化网络技术,它使用加密技术确保安全和透明性。区块链的编程语言通常用于开发智能合约、加密货币和分布式应用程序。以下是一些与区块链相关的编程语言,它们可以用于区块链开发:

  • Solidity: Solidity是以太坊平台智能合约的官方语言,它基于类C语言,被广泛应用于以太坊智能合约开发。
  • Vyper: Vyper是一种Pythonic语法的智能合约编程语言,也是以太坊平台的一种选择。
  • C : C 被广泛用于比特币核心代码的开发,也被其他加密货币项目用于区块链开发。
  • Java: Java已被一些企业区块链解决方案使用,例如Hyperledger Fabric就支持Java链码。
  • Python: Python在区块链开发中也有一席之地,它的简洁性和灵活性使得它成为一种流行的选择。
  • Go: Go语言由Google开发,被广泛应用于区块链项目,例如以太坊官方客户端就是用Go语言编写的。
  • Simplicity: Simplicity是比特币区块链上的一种声明式、高级编程语言。
  • Rust: Rust是一种系统编程语言,它的内存安全性和并发性使得它在区块链开发中备受青睐。
  • JavaScript: JavaScript在开发区块链应用中也有所应用,例如在以太坊的DApp开发中。
  • 区块链用什么语言-第1张图片-链话热议

  • Simpol: Simpol是一种用于区块链和分布式应用程序开发的新兴语言,它专注于简化复杂性。
  • 除了上述列举的编程语言,还有许多其他语言也可以用于区块链开发,如R, Ruby, PHP等。选择哪种编程语言取决于开发人员的偏好、项目的要求以及可用的开发工具和库。

    区块链的编程语言种类繁多,开发人员可以根据自己的需求和技术背景选择合适的语言来进行区块链应用的开发。

    标签: 区块链涉及编程语言 区块链需要哪些编程语言 区块链编程教学 区块链用什么语言

    抱歉,评论功能暂时关闭!